Forget the crystal ball — consult an app instead
If you start each day by consulting one of the following apps, you may get a preview of how your day will be in terms of love, career and fortune.
Apple apps
Osho Zen Tarot ($7.99)* The Osho Zen Tarot provides seekers with a beautiful deck featuring Zen-based advice and insights with each card drawn. (Mobilewalla Score: 98/100)
Astrology — Daily Zodiac Horoscope (Free) This app is fully integrated with its Facebook counterpart, allowing users to share their daily forecast with friends. (Score: 96/100)
White Magic Fortune Teller (Free)* This app uses astrological symbols as fortune-telling runes. Ask any of 96 questions for a unique reading on your path. (Score: 95/100)
Destiny Tarot — Classic Free Fortune Teller for Daily Life and Relationship (Free) Destiny Tarot features a variety of spreads on a wide variety of topics. (Score: 85/100)
Fortune Cookie Maker — Chinese Food Express (Free)* In this game, you virtually make fortune cookies, fill them with messages and send them to your friends. (Score: 80/100)
Android apps
Chrysalis Tarot ($3.99)* The Chrysalis Tarot is an elegantly illustrated deck, created with a mashup of themes from a variety of cultures and mythologies. (Mobilewalla Score: 99/100)
Daily Horoscopes Free 2017 (Free) This app features daily, weekly and monthly horoscopes, providing stellar guidance for love, work, health and money. (Score: 96/100)
Angel Tarot — Free reading (Free)* This deck of 32 cards, illustrated with angels, gives readings with a metaphysical bent, providing guidance for one's journey. (Score: 95/100)
Love Horoscopes (Free)* Love Horoscopes tells you how your love life will proceed based on your astrological sign. Choose a current or future forecast. (Score: 89/100)
God of Fortune 3D LWP — v2 (Free) This 3D live wallpaper app features a laughing god of fortune who hopefully will add a little good luck to your life each day. (Score: 85/100)
*Available on Apple and Android.
